Vintage 8mm home movie footage from 1959 in Hawaii, showing a dark-furred seal or sea otter swimming in green-blue water at what appears to be a theme park or wildlife attraction. The animal surfaces, turns its head, and moves through the rippling water, creating splashes. The footage exhibits classic Super 8 film characteristics with visible grain, slight color fading, and a soft focus, capturing a nostalgic moment of human-animal interaction during a family vacation. The scene is framed by the film's natural borders, enhancing its authentic archival quality.
